R.I.P. Trish Keenan.*
trish keenan, british frontwoman of the amazing band broadcast, and also one of my favorite ladies in musical history, died last friday at the age of 42 from complications with pneumonia. (pneumonia, seriously? it's 2011, for god's sake! i don't understand how this is possible.) in her psychedelic hippie dresses with belled sleeves and flowing hair, she always had op-art backgrounds and beautiful video shows to accompany her eerily soothing voice. when i last saw her perform at the trubadour in hollywood, she wore a silver sequined dress and go-go boots, her voice haunting the cavernous wooden building like a melodic seance. you will be missed, girl.*
